Figure 1 in A taxonomic revision of Paradoris sea slugs (Mollusca, Gastropoda, Nudibranchia, Doridina)
Figure 1. Position of the jaw rodlets on the surface of the labial cuticle. A, jaw rodlets with straight tips, parallel to the surface (all discodorids with an armed labial cuticle, except for Paradoris). B, jaw rodlets with curved tips, perpendicular to the surface (Paradoris species).

Figure 2 in A taxonomic revision of Paradoris sea slugs (Mollusca, Gastropoda, Nudibranchia, Doridina)
Figure 2. Strict consensus tree of 1733 equally parsimonious trees of 22 steps. Outgroups (other discodorids, Geitodoris) are indicated in smaller font than Paradoris species and specimens. Numbers indicate the Bremer support values.

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
